Is no News bad news for ASX?
Article Abstract:
The decision of News Corporation to move to reincorporate in the United States stock exchange has become a bad news for the Australian Stock Exchange. An analysis is presented on the impact of the company's decision on the market liquidity in Australia. The Australian stock market is predicted to become more defensive with higher yields and more secure dividends.
